Job Summary
We are looking for a detail-oriented and responsible Junior Accountant to support the Accounts & Finance team in maintaining accurate financial records, processing transactions, preparing reports, and assisting with day-to-day accounting activities.
Key Responsibilities
- Maintain and update daily accounting records and financial transactions.
- Handle purchase, sales, payment, receipt, and journal entries.
- Prepare and maintain invoices, bills, vouchers, and supporting documents.
- Assist in bank reconciliation and ledger reconciliation.
- Monitor accounts payable and accounts receivable.
- Assist in maintaining cash and petty cash records.
- Verify bills, invoices, and expense claims before processing.
- Assist in preparing monthly and periodic financial reports.
- Maintain proper filing and documentation of accounting records.
- Assist the senior accounts team during audits and financial closing.
- Coordinate with other departments regarding bills, payments, and financial documents.
- Ensure accounting entries are accurate and completed within timelines.
- Perform any other accounting-related duties assigned by the management.
